Here Is Your Secret To Unlocking The Realm Of Internet Solutions Expertise
Here Is Your Secret To Unlocking The Realm Of Internet Solutions Expertise
Blog Article
Material Written By-Choi Sehested
Discover the utmost Web Services Handbook for all your requirements. Discover interaction procedures, core principles of SOAP and REST, and ideal methods for smooth implementation. Reveal the tricks to mastering internet services, from recognizing the basics to applying scalable design. Master the art of designing protected systems and maximizing for future development. Open the power of internet solutions within your reaches.
Introduction of Web Providers
If you've ever before wondered what internet solutions are and how they function, this summary is the best location to begin. Web solutions are a method for different applications to connect with each other online. best managed wp hosting enable seamless assimilation of systems, making it easier to share data and performances.
Among the crucial aspects of web solutions is their use conventional protocols like HTTP and XML to facilitate communication. Highly recommended Site makes sure that various systems can comprehend and engage with each other effectively. Web solutions can be classified into 2 primary kinds: SOAP (Simple Things Access Protocol) and Remainder (Representational State Transfer).
SOAP is a protocol that uses XML for message exchange, while remainder counts on basic HTTP approaches like obtain, PUBLISH, PUT, and remove. Both have their strengths and are used in various circumstances based on demands.
Secret Principles and Technologies
Exploring the fundamental ideas and technologies of web solutions is necessary for understanding their capability and application in modern systems. When diving right into the key ideas and innovations of web services, you unlock to a globe of interconnected opportunities. Below are some essential elements to realize:
- ** SOAP (Simple Item Gain Access To Method) **: This method specifies the framework of messages exchanged between web solutions.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to define the performances used by a web service.
- ** REST (Representational State Transfer) **: An architectural style that makes use of typical HTTP methods for interaction in between customers and servers.
- ** XML (Extensible Markup Language) **: XML plays an important role in information exchange in between internet services because of its versatility and readability.
Understanding these core principles and modern technologies will certainly lay a solid structure for your journey into the realm of internet solutions.
Best Practices for Execution
To make sure effective execution of internet solutions, focus on adherence to finest techniques. Begin by completely documenting your internet solution APIs, including clear summaries of endpoints, criteria, and expected responses. Consistent naming conventions and versioning of APIs are essential for maintainability. When developing your web services, follow the principles of REST to produce a scalable and flexible architecture. Execute appropriate verification and consent mechanisms to protect your services, such as OAuth or API secrets.
Evaluating is https://b2b-seo-services74051.blogripley.com/30457793/ending-up-being-efficient-in-social-media-site-marketing-advice-and-techniques-for-achieving-success in ensuring the integrity of your internet services. Create detailed test cases that cover different situations, including favorable and adverse testing. Constant assimilation and automated testing can help catch issues early in the growth procedure. Monitor your web solutions in real-time to recognize efficiency bottlenecks and possible failings. Logging and error handling are crucial for diagnosing problems and troubleshooting problems efficiently.
Last but not least, think about the scalability of your internet services by designing for future growth. Execute caching devices and tons balancing to handle increased website traffic. Regularly review and maximize your code for efficiency. By following these ideal methods, you can streamline the application of web solutions and guarantee their success.
Verdict
Congratulations! You have actually simply unlocked the secret to understanding internet solutions. By understanding the crucial principles and innovations, and carrying out finest methods, you're well on your way to coming to be an internet services expert.
Maintain discovering and trying out what you've learned to continue broadening your understanding and abilities in this exciting area.
The world of web solutions is currently within your reaches, all set for you to discover and dominate. Take seo marketing strategy in the journey!